Iowa Supreme Court Set to Revisit Abortion Rights: A Key Battle for Reproductive Freedom in the State

Des Moines, Iowa – The Iowa Supreme Court is once again facing the task of determining the extent of abortion rights protected by the state’s constitution. This marks the third time in as many years that the court has grappled with this issue. In 2022, the court ruled that there is no “fundamental right” to abortion, overturning its previous 2018 precedent. However, the following year, the court was deadlocked in a 3-3 vote on whether to revive the state’s six-week “fetal heartbeat” abortion ban. Filmstiftung-supported Productions Win Big at 74th Berlin International Film Festival

Berlin, Germany – Three Filmstiftung-backed productions received accolades at the 74th Berlin International Film Festival, which concluded on Saturday evening. Presided over by jury president Lupita Nyong’o, the awards ceremony celebrated the outstanding talents in the film industry. Matthias Glasner was awarded the prestigious Silver Bear for Best Screenplay for his film “Dying”, while Martin Gschlacht received the Silver Bear for an Outstanding Artistic Contribution for his work as the director of photography on “The Devil’s Bath”. Juliana Rojas also received recognition as Best Director in the Encounters competition for her film “Cidade; Campo”.
